Carnival (CCL) Stock Sinks As Market Gains: What You Should Know

In this article:

In the latest trading session, Carnival (CCL) closed at $15.74, marking a -1.19% move from the previous day. This change lagged the S&P 500's 0.48% gain on the day. At the same time, the Dow lost 0.07%, and the tech-heavy Nasdaq gained 1.29%.

Investors will be hoping for strength from CCL as it approaches its next earnings release. The company is expected to report EPS of -$1.56, down 336.36% from the prior-year quarter. Our most recent consensus estimate is calling for quarterly revenue of $1.30 billion, down 73.1% from the year-ago period.

CCL's full-year Zacks Consensus Estimates are calling for earnings of -$2.26 per share and revenue of $13.34 billion. These results would represent year-over-year changes of -151.36% and -35.94%, respectively.
